Traffic Hazard Caused by Abandoned Vehicle at Mattole and Katheys Peak Roads, CHP Responds

AI SUMMARY: A California Highway Patrol dispatch log reported a traffic hazard at the intersection of Mattole Road and Katheys Peak Road. The log indicated that there was a person inside the vehicle and that the vehicle was partially obstructing traffic. The problem was initially classified as an abandoned vehicle but was later updated to a traffic hazard. Tow services were called to remove the vehicle, which was a red Toyota pickup truck with four good tires. The truck was successfully removed from the scene.
